This bridge is representative of the structures created by Pierre-Paul Riquet during the construction of the Canal du Midi at the end of the 17th century. Its semicircular arch forms a perfect half-circle. It is typical of the structures found along the entire length of the canal. Its construction method, dimensions, and the use of local materials represent a standardization that contributes to the canal's unique character. Red brick is the emblematic material of the Toulouse plain. This bridge, located in the municipalities of Deyme and Pompertuzat, has been listed as a historical monument since 1998.

The Castanet lock, located in the commune of Castanet-Tolosan, is the first lock with an elliptical basin, built in 1668.

Aurin offers a wide selection of touring cycling routes, with over 75 options available. These routes cater to various preferences, from easy rides to more challenging excursions.
The touring cycling routes in Aurin are generally accessible, with a good mix of difficulties. You'll find 19 easy routes, 42 moderate routes, and 17 more difficult options, ensuring there's something for every skill level.
The komoot community highly rates touring cycling in Aurin, with an average score of 4.2 stars from over 300 reviews. Cyclists often praise the region's gentle river valleys, historic canals, and quiet country roads.
Yes, Aurin is well-suited for beginners and those looking for an easy ride. An excellent option is the Path along the Saune loop from Sainte-Foy-d'Aigrefeuille, an easy 14.1-mile (22.7 km) path offering pleasant views with minimal elevation change.
While Aurin is known for its modest elevation changes, there are routes that offer a bit more challenge. The Canal du Midi Pathway – Castanet Lock loop from Fourquevaux, for example, is a moderate 22.7-mile (36.6 km) route with nearly 300 meters of elevation gain, providing a good workout.
Many of Aurin's touring cycling routes are designed as loops, allowing you to start and finish in the same location. The Tarabel Castle – Maureville Town Hall loop from Sainte-Foy-d'Aigrefeuille is a popular 20.5-mile (33.0 km) circular trail that takes you through rural landscapes and past historical sites.
Aurin's touring cycling routes showcase a landscape of gentle river valleys, historic canals, and expansive agricultural plains. You'll often find yourself cycling through open countryside, connecting charming small towns and villages, with routes like the Church of Caraman – Caraman loop from Caraman offering picturesque rural views.
Yes, the region's generally modest elevation changes make many routes suitable for families. Easy, shorter loops like the Bike loop from Saint-Pierre-de-Lages, which is just 6.8 km, are ideal for a family outing.
Along Aurin's touring cycling routes, you can discover several points of interest. Highlights include the historic Brick Bridge on the Canal du Midi at Pompertuzat, the serene Banks of the Canal du Midi at Donneville, and the tranquil Lake Val de Saune. Many routes also pass through charming villages and past rural landmarks.
The best time for touring cycling in Aurin is typically during the spring and autumn months when the weather is mild and the natural scenery is at its most vibrant. Summers can be warm, making early mornings or late afternoons preferable, while winters are generally cooler but still offer opportunities for cycling.
Many routes in Aurin connect small towns and villages, providing opportunities to stop for refreshments. While specific cafes aren't listed for every route, cycling through populated areas like those found on the Tarabel Castle – Maureville Town Hall loop often means you'll encounter local establishments.
